English Schools’ Football Association (ESFA) – www.ESFA.co.uk


The English Schools’ Football Association is the governing body of schools' football in England, and is responsible for the running and development of schools competitions and festivals for boys and girls at primary and secondary school age.

The FA works with ESFA to support high quality, administered and coordinated inter-school football competition programs for all young people.

The Association runs a program of national competitions from U11 to U19. District and County Associations as well as providing locally coordinated competitions also provide opportunities for young people to have the experience of playing at a higher level by representing their District or County team.

British Colleges Sport (BCS) – www.BritishCollegesSport.org


British Colleges Sport exists to encourage and enable students and colleges within the further education sector to develop their potential by providing high quality sporting opportunities and services.

BCS organises National tournaments in over 10 different sports and encourages and supports the work of staff engaged in all aspects of sport and recreation in colleges and represents their views and needs in national forums.

BCS run National representative squads and teams in many sport and take part in international events and competitions.  Many former competitors have gone on to play full National representative sport – but BCS also cater for those who simply want to take part and enjoy some activity.

Over 250 colleges across England, Scotland and Wales are affiliated to BCS, under a regional structure, making BCS a major force in sport and active recreation in the country for students aged between 16 and 19 years.
